Tech giants Google and Microsoft are at the forefront of the energy consumption debate , with new research revealing that they each consumed a staggering 24 terawatt - hours ( TWh ) of electricity in 2023 . This amount surpasses the energy consumption of over 100 countries , including nations like Iceland , Ghana , and the Dominican Republic . The comparison to entire countries highlights the massive scale of energy usage by these tech companies , with their consumption equivalent to that of Azerbaijan , a country with a GDP of 8.7 billion.
Data centers , which power cloud services and artificial intelligence , are major contributors to the energy consumption of Google and Microsoft . The energy - intensive nature of these facilities raises concerns about the environmental impact of these tech behemoths . Both companies have committed to achieving carbon neutrality by the end of the decade and have made significant investments in renewable energy to reduce their carbon footprint . However , the scale of their operations puts them under pressure to lead the way in promoting sustainability initiatives.
